What we like
- Names four dispensing pharmacies with street addresses and telephone numbers — Red Rock Compounding Pharmacy, Health Warehouse, Precision Medicine and Triad Rx
- "No Fake Intro Rate — the price on the page is the ongoing program price" is a named commitment, and the arithmetic holds: the $140 in its hero is a real month-to-month rate
- Every program row prints "503A pharmacy fulfillment" and "No dose-based price changes" on the table itself
- Six programs across four terms published with no intake and no account
- A separately priced sleep program on the same page, including a diagnostic ring study at $33/mo
The caveats
- The same $409 twelve-week block appears under three different monthly rates — an $11 saving against one and a $128 saving against another, styled identically
- The low-dose programs stop at twelve weeks; only the standard programs carry 24- and 52-week rungs
- The Terms name four pharmacies and no operating company
- State availability is not published, and there is no brand-name lane

No BS RX, answered
Is No BS RX legit?
No BS RX is a real, operating GLP-1 telehealth program. LegitScript certification is the third-party check worth asking for — look for the seal on their site and confirm your prescriber is US-licensed at intake. Like most programs here it dispenses compounded GLP-1s, which are made by a licensed pharmacy but aren't FDA-approved.
How much does No BS RX cost?
No BS RX lists compounded semaglutide from $179/mo month-to-month and tirzepatide from $249/mo month-to-month — below our category median of $199/mo. These are the provider's public figures at our last review (September 2026); confirm on their site, since some teaser tiers step up after month one.
Does No BS RX ship to my state?
No BS RX doesn't publish a full state list, so confirm your state is covered during intake before you pay.
